Synopsis: | The life and soul of the staff-room, Bernice Clulows selfless devotion to her disabled mother, Maureen, is legend. Yet every evening as she heads home, the smile becomes fixed; Mum will want to talk. She demands despatches from the human race, when Bernice just wants to kick her shoes off. (And her mums head in). Missing out on these precious mother-daughter moments, Cath Clulow wisely flew the nest straight from school. Now belting out karaoke classics to vomiting, rollicking hen parties in Puerto Banus, she wonders how a promising career in musical theatre has gone so horribly off-key. House-bound honour-bound and homeward-bound, the Clulows pick their way through a minefield of guilt, resentment and fear. | |||||
